读书人

存储过程不知哪出有关问题了,立马结贴

发布时间: 2012-01-01 23:10:55 作者: rapoo

存储过程不知哪出问题了,紧急求助,立马结贴给分,在线等
报错为:
消息 208,级别 16,状态 6,过程 objecthdware1,第 19 行
对象名 'dbo.objecthdware1 ' 无效。


代码为:


set ANSI_NULLS ON
set QUOTED_IDENTIFIER ON
go

ALTER proc [dbo].[objecthdware1]
@uuserkind varchar(50),
@uusername varchar(50),
@unum varchar(50),
@ustyle varchar(50),
@ucpu varchar(50),
@uhd varchar(50),
@udisplayka varchar(50),
@udisplay varchar(50),
@umainboard varchar(50),
@umouse varchar(50),
@uprice varchar(50),
@ubuyer varchar(50),
@utypist varchar(50),
@ustatus varchar(50),
@uothers varchar(50)
as
insert into objecthardware (userkind,username,num,style,cpu,hd,displayka,display,mainboard,mouse,price,buyer,typist,status,others) values (@uuserkind, @uusername, @unum, @ustyle, @ucpu, @uhd, @udisplayka, @udisplay, @umainboard, @umouse, @uprice, @ubuyer, @utypist, @ustatus, @uothers)


[解决办法]
CREATE PROCEDURE 创建存储过程
ALTER PROCEDURE 修改存储过程

没有objecthdware1在修改呢..
[解决办法]
ALTER proc [dbo].[objecthdware1]

这句是修改已存在的存储过程,如果是新建存储过程应该是:


CREATE proc [dbo].[objecthdware1]

读书人网 >SQL Server

热点推荐